为什么我的.data()函数返回的是 [ 而不是我的数组的第一个值?

4 浏览
0 Comments

为什么我的.data()函数返回的是 [ 而不是我的数组的第一个值?

我想在服务器端将一个数组传递给jQuery数据属性,然后像这样检索它:

var stuff = $('div').data('stuff');
alert(stuff[0]);


为什么这似乎会弹出 '[' 而不是 'a' (请参见JSFiddle链接)

JSFiddle链接: http://jsfiddle.net/ktw4v/3/

0